What is an LLC manager?

LLC Managers are individuals or entities appointed to handle the day-to-day operations and decision-making of a Limited Liability Company (LLC). In a manager-managed LLC, the managers have the authority to act on behalf of the company, sign contracts, and oversee business activities, rather than the members (owners) managing the company directly. The exact responsibilities and powers of an LLC Manager are typically defined in the company's operating agreement.

What is the difference between Llc Manager vs Llc Member?

AspectLlc ManagerLlc Member
RoleManages daily operations, oversees business activities, and handles administrative tasksOwns a share of the LLC, participates in decision-making, and benefits from profits
CredentialsTypically requires business management skills; no specific certification neededNo formal credentials required; ownership is based on membership agreement
Work EnvironmentOffice or business setting, often involved in operational tasksLess involved in daily management; primarily involved in ownership and profit sharing
Usage in IndustryCommonly used for individuals managing LLC operationsUsed for individuals holding ownership interest in the LLC

The main difference between an Llc Manager and an Llc Member is that the manager oversees daily operations and management, while the member is an owner who benefits from profits and may participate in decision-making. Managers are often appointed or hired, whereas members are part owners of the LLC.

What does a manager do in an LLC?

An LLC manager is responsible for overseeing the daily operations, making strategic decisions, and managing the members or employees of the LLC. They handle administrative tasks, ensure compliance with legal requirements, and often have authority to enter into contracts on behalf of the LLC.
